Victoria Adams is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Infectious Diseases and Immunology. According to data from OpenAlex, Victoria Adams has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Epidemiology, 8 papers in Infectious Diseases and 6 papers in Immunology. Recurrent topics in Victoria Adams's work include Infection Control in Healthcare (4 papers), T-cell and B-cell Immunology (4 papers) and Infection Control and Ventilation (4 papers). Victoria Adams is often cited by papers focused on Infection Control in Healthcare (4 papers), T-cell and B-cell Immunology (4 papers) and Infection Control and Ventilation (4 papers). Victoria Adams coll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and South Korea. Victoria Adams's co-authors include G.A.W. Rook, Roberta Martinelli, Georg Kojda, Tim Niehues, Tatsiana Suvorava, Murat Baş, Thomas K. Hoffmann, Jingjing Shang, Laura Rosa Brunet and Margaret V. McDonald and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Clinical Cancer Research and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y.
